On Optimal Irrigation Scheduling

In this paper optimal irrigation scheduling based on a dynamical model is analyzed, and global optimality is proved with the use of sufficient conditions. Krotov’s method of global bounds and Hamilton-Jacobi-Bellman formalism have been used.
